Index of /stores/cheshirecat/items/1166098
Name
Last modified
Size
Description
Parent Directory
-
thumb.jpg
2012-10-01 09:59
1.4K
picture1thumb.jpg
2016-05-16 13:00
1.0K
pict.jpg
2012-10-01 09:59
4.0K